Joe Mauer's first homer launches Minnesota Twins' victory over Texas

"The last time Joe Mauer hit a home run, the Twins were 29 games over .500 and marching toward their sixth division championship in nine years, Brett Favre was the Vikings' starting quarterback, and Tim Pawlenty was Minnesota's governor.

So nothing really new going on Wednesday night when the Twins' $183 million enigma finally made the home run column in 2011 with a solo shot that ignited a 7-2 victory over Texas at Rangers Ballpark.

Mauer's line shot into the right-field seats ended a drought of 110 games and 183 at-bats since his last homer on Sept. 15 against the Chicago White Sox at Target Field.

Not only did it allow him to move the offensive needle more after a horrendous and injury-plagued first half, but Mauer's shot gave the Twins a 1-0 lead in the first inning and helped them win their second straight over the hard-hitting Rangers after getting pummeled 20-6 in the series opener.

"I hit it well," Mauer said. "It was a fastball down and in, and I was able to put a good swing on it. It was good to get the lead right away against a team like that."

Twins manager Ron Gardenhire said Mauer was "smiling ear to ear" when he returned to the dugout, and no wonder. "
